Output 1ae88180903b70590d53d8df3e63fcd3cbe9918659bffdeaae2138f552b37ed3:2

value
70348386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ec0ba30cebf7fbdb90447c863d837b212f72958 OP_EQUAL
address
3332GA5uDwJk1Co4mgtPDKrRnDyQYYYApp
transaction
1ae88180903b70590d53d8df3e63fcd3cbe9918659bffdeaae2138f552b37ed3
confirmations
278030
spent
true